Brit funk has been rocking Jazz Cafe’s walls since we opened over 30 years ago, and we’re bringing in an all-star supergroup of the musicians who shaped the sound to celebrate its golden era.
Featuring a 10-piece collective of members from Beggar & Co, Central Line, Hi-Tension and ex-members of Light of the World and Incognito, the band channel the unmistakable groove born in London’s late 70s underground — a fusion of jazz, funk and soul that came to define a generation.
This isn’t a tribute but a high-energy celebration of the movement itself, showcasing Top 40 hits like ‘Somebody (Help Me Out)’, ‘Time’, ‘British Hustle’ and ‘I Shot the Sheriff’, alongside funk anthems ‘Always There’, ‘Walkin’ Into Sunshine’ and ‘Pete’s Crusade’.

The Brit-Funk genre started in the late 1970’s and was a catch-all phrase coined by Record Mirror Magazine’s James Hamilton to describe the distinctive mix of jazz-fusion-funk-disco music being made by UK bands such as Level 42, Light of the World, Freeez, Shakatak, Central Line, Hi-Tension, Morrissey / Mullen, Second Image, Direct Drive, Linx and Incognito.
The Brit-Funk Association is a new project featuring musicians from Beggar & Co, Central Line, Hi-Tension and ex-members of Light of the World and Incognito to perform from each of the band’s back catalogue such as “Time”, “Somebody (Help Me Out)”, “Walking Into Sunshine”, “Hi-Tension”, “British Hustle”, “There’s a Reason”, “I’m So Happy”, “London Town”, “Nature Boy“, “Everyday” and choice selections of band’s that influenced them by acts such as Mass Production, Kool & The Gang, Roy Ayers Ubiquity etc
